These figure cookies are lightly crispy and delicious. They are full of warming spices like you would find in gingerbread, building on a sugar cookie base.
You will need:
- 1 c unsalted butter, room temperature
- 1 c brown sugar
- 1 egg, lightly beaten
- 1 t vanilla extract
- 2 t ground ginger
- 1 1/2 t ground cinnamon
- 1/2 t baking powder
- 1/4 t ground cloves
- 1/4 t ground nutmeg
- 1/4 t ground cardamom
- Pinch of salt
- 3 c flour
Then you will…
- In a large mixing bowl, cream together the butter and brown sugar until smooth and fluffy.
- Mix in the egg and vanilla extract.
- Mix in the ginger, cinnamon, baking powder, cloves, nutmeg, cardamom and salt.
- Mix in the flour.
- Form a ball with the dough and flatten slightly. Wrap in plastic wrap and chill for 20-30 minutes.
- Preheat your oven to 350 degrees. Line two baking sheets with parchment paper.
- Roll the dough out on a lightly floured surface until it is about 1/2-inch thick. Cut into desired shapes.
- Place onto the prepared baking sheets and bake until starting to turn golden, about 8-10 minutes.
